Transaction 8e4ef621cb157b98b35fff1603409a4c6b5e8de0c856490c1414108e4ba4ce59
3 Input
2 Outputs
- 8e4ef621cb157b98b35fff1603409a4c6b5e8de0c856490c1414108e4ba4ce59:0
- 8e4ef621cb157b98b35fff1603409a4c6b5e8de0c856490c1414108e4ba4ce59:1
value 3046110
address 1FossheWX1J8P5sHZuKHQBNDM5gE5v9v4v
value 64915394
address 1Cdgnmr6zzgcxjRSZxqEYKALn1pV7vgEKD